MEDICAL REGISTRATION.

I, WALTER SYME EUDEY, Bachelor of Medicine and Bachelor of Surgery, now residing in Dunedin, hereby give notice that I intend applying on the 12th September, 1921, next to have my name placed on the Medical Register of the Dominion of New Zealand; and that I have deposited the evidence of my qualification in the office of the Registrar of Births and Deaths at Dunedin.

W. S. EUDEY.

Dated at Dunedin 13th August, 1921.

COPY of minute in the minute-book of the HAWERA PAINT COMPANY (LIMITED) of a special resolution, dated at Hawera this 17th day of August, 1921, passed in accordance with the provisions of section 168 of the Companies Act, 1908, by three-fourths of the members of the company holding not less than three-fourths of the shares in the capital of the company:—

“That it is proved to the satisfaction of the Hawera Paint Company (Limited) that the company, by reason of its liabilities, cannot continue its business, and that it is advisable to wind up the same; and that Mr. H. A. LENNON, of Hawera, Accountant, be appointed Liquidator.”

In the matter of the Companies Act, 1908; and in the matter of WALTERS PATENT DIVING-SUIT COMPANY (LIMITED).

AT an extraordinary general meeting of the members of the above-named company duly convened and held on the 29th day of July, 1921, the following extraordinary resolution was duly passed:—

“That the company be wound up voluntarily, and that ALFRED LAMBERT PIKE be and is hereby appointed Liquidator.”

Dated at Auckland this twelfth day of August, 1921.

IN THE SUPREME COURT OF NEW ZEALAND, NORTHERN DISTRICT.

In the matter of a certain deed-poll by ALBERT ROBIN declaring change of surname and of Christian name.

KNOW all men by these presents (which are intended to be enrolled in the Supreme Court of New Zealand in its northern district) that I, the undersigned, Albert Robin, of Takapuna, near Auckland, in the Provincial District of Auckland, in New Zealand, Hairdresser, and formerly called “Hirsh Isaac Rabbinovitch,” do hereby on behalf of myself and my heirs and issue lawfully begotten absolutely renounce and abandon the use of my said surname of Rabbinovitch and in lieu thereof assume and adopt the surname of Robin, and absolutely renounce and abandon the use of my said Christian names Hirsh and Isaac and in lieu thereof assume and adopt the Christian name Albert, and for the purpose of evidencing such change of my name I hereby declare that I shall at all times hereafter in all records, deeds, documents, and other writings, and in all actions, suits, and proceedings, as well as in all dealings and transactions, matters, and things whatsoever and upon all occasions use and subscribe the said name of Robin as my surname in lieu of the said surname of Rabbinovitch so abandoned as aforesaid, and that I shall also use the name Albert adopted and assumed as aforesaid in lieu of my said Christian names Hirsh Isaac; and I therefore hereby expressly authorize and require all persons whomsoever and at all times to designate, describe, and address me and my heirs and issue by such adopted surname of Robin only.

In witness whereof I have hereunto subscribed my Christian name Albert and my adopted and substituted surname Robin this seventeenth day of June, one thousand nine hundred and twenty.

ALBERT ROBIN.

Signed, sealed, and delivered by the above-named Albert Robin in the presence of—J. S. Broun, Solicitor, Auckland.

In the matter of the Companies Act, 1908; and in the matter of A. R. McNEIL AND COMPANY (LIMITED), a Private Company incorporated under the said Act and carrying on business in Auckland as Merchants.

BY an order made by His Honour Mr. Justice Adams, a Judge of the Supreme Court of New Zealand, in the above matter, dated the nineteenth day of August, 1921, on the petition of R. and W. Hellaby (Limited), Alpe Bros. and Co., and Abbott Armstrong and Howie, it was ordered that the above-named A. R. McNeil and Company (Limited) be wound up by the Supreme Court under the provisions of the Companies Act, 1908.

NOTICE is hereby given that the Partnership heretofore existing between NORMAN CORY MATTHEW and NEWELL WILLIAM BUTLER LUSK, carrying on business at Te Kuiti as Land Agents, under the style or firm of “Matthew and Lusk,” is dissolved after the thirtieth day of November, 1920.

Dated at Te Kuiti this 18th day of August, 1921.

NOTICE is hereby given that the Partnership heretofore subsisting between WILLIAM YOUNG and ROBERT YOUNG, carrying on business at St. Martins as Tomato and Fruit Growers, under the style or name of “Young Bros.,” has been dissolved as from the twenty-ninth day of July, 1921.
